The Language Employability and Integration Hubs are aimed to support people from diverse migrant communities who are new in the UK to not only learn English but also to reduce levels of isolation encouraging them to understand English culture, skills for life and increase chances to get employment. The LE Integration Hubs also is a platform to understand multiculturalism and develop conversations about respect and tolerance.
Teachers and volunteers deliver English for Skill for Life sessions covering basic and advanced grammar and vocabulary building, every day and practical communication skills (how to register with GP’s and Schools, emergency services, housing, health, applying for jobs etc), local Life & History - gaining familiarity with Manchester and its roots. Students also learn about their rights in the workplace and we encourage conversational development and topical discussions.
Employability Sessions and work club, support on how to write CV’s, job applications & personal statements / profiles, where to find jobs, how to approach employers, practicing for job interviews and how to earn how to navigate online, look for vacancies, register and apply for jobs online. Activities are designed to encourage Integration through education and peer support, encourages different people to come together and know each other better and appreciate diversity.
